Nintendo surprisingly announced a new Kirby Fighters 2 game for the Switch, which is already available on the eShop for $19.99. The company accidentally leaked the game on Tuesday.

It’s a new game in the Kirby series, where you need to fight other players in online or local multiplayer. There are 17 different Kirby characters to choose from. Each of them has one of Kirby’s famous abilities, including a new Wrestler ability. Apart from that, you can choose other characters like Meta Knight, Gooey, Magolor, King Dedede, and Bandana Waddle Dee. Each of them has their own playstyle and moveset as well.

The game features two modes to play. The story mode, which you can play with friends, offers you to survive multiple battles and eventually fight King Dede and Meta Knight. A Single-Handed Mode will task you with walking through nine battles against extremely difficult opponents on your own as quickly as possible.

The original Kirby Fighters first appeared as part of the 3DS compilation Kirby Triple Deluxe. It was then released with extra stuff as a separate 3DS eShop download.